一道C语言课程设计题目,求大老解答
求一道C语言课程设计的答案,实在做不出来了!任务描述:任意给定两篇英文文章,统计其中相同的单词数在各自文章中所占的百分比功能要求:1.文章1和文章2的文件名由用户输入2....
求一道C语言课程设计的答案,实在做不出来了!
任务描述:任意给定两篇英文文章,统计其中相同的单词数在各自文章中所占的百分比
功能要求:
1.文章1和文章2的文件名由用户输入
2.将两篇文章中相同的单词,相同单词的数量,相同单词在两篇文章中出现的次数,相同单词分别占各自文章单词总数的百分比,输出到屏幕上,同时也保存在一个单独的文件中。 展开
任务描述:任意给定两篇英文文章,统计其中相同的单词数在各自文章中所占的百分比
功能要求:
1.文章1和文章2的文件名由用户输入
2.将两篇文章中相同的单词,相同单词的数量,相同单词在两篇文章中出现的次数,相同单词分别占各自文章单词总数的百分比,输出到屏幕上,同时也保存在一个单独的文件中。 展开
2个回答
展开全部
首先,你应该把实际的问题抽象成一个能够用数据表示出来的问题(数据结构部分),
这个题目中包括,单词,相同单词的数量,相同单词分别占各自文章单词总数的百分比,至于相同单词出现的次数,这个和相同单词出现的数量有什么不同,表示暂时没看出来,
你可以定义一个结构体VocabularyInfo,记录单词,单词在本文章出现的次数,也就是相同单词的数量,
定义一个链表,将不同的单词链接起来,便于后续的查找,这样每篇文章中的单词就可以被统计出来
获取两篇文章的单词总数,然后计算相关的数据,
把较为复杂的问题,化解为简单的,较小的问题进行处理。
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询